When it comes to the latest news, Twitter has made a change to its traditional bird icon and replaced it with an image of a Shiba Inu, which many speculate is a nod to dogecoin, the joke cryptocurrency that CEO Elon Musk is currently facing a lawsuit over.
Musk recently addressed the change by tweeting a conversation from a year ago where a user suggested changing the Twitter logo to a doge. This change to the doge logo on Twitter coincidentally happened just days after Musk filed a motion to dismiss a $258 billion racketeering lawsuit related to dogecoin.
Lawyers for Musk and Tesla have dismissed the lawsuit as a “fanciful work of fiction” over Musk’s tweets related to dogecoin. It remains to be seen if the logo change on Twitter is permanent, as Musk is known for using the platform to both engage with fans and stir controversy.
Meanwhile, the price of dogecoin, known for its volatility, has surged more than 20% in the past 24 hours to around 9 cents. The cryptocurrency, created as a joke in 2013, features a Shiba Inu mascot inspired by the popular “doge” meme of a dog surrounded by quirky Comic Sans text.
